First Crime Penalties



When encountering your first drunk driving fee, what penalties should you expect? You could encounter a range of consequences, starting with penalties that can rise to $2,000.

In addition to financial penalties, you can additionally handle a certificate suspension, usually lasting from 90 days to a year, depending upon your state's regulations.

Community service is an additional most likely need; you might need to complete anywhere from 20 to 40 hours.

If you're founded guilty, you may also need to go to a DWI education and learning program, which can entail a considerable time commitment.

Sometimes, you might also be called for to set up an ignition interlock tool in your vehicle, which prevents you from driving if you've been consuming alcohol.

Prison time is a possibility, but it's typically less than a year for a first crime, especially if there are no irritating elements like a crash or high blood alcohol content.

Lasting Repercussions



Long-lasting repercussions of a DWI fee can affect different aspects of your life for several years to come.

As soon as you've been convicted, you may face higher insurance premiums or perhaps problem obtaining automobile insurance policy whatsoever. Insurance provider frequently see you as a higher risk, which can result in considerable economic pressure.

Your employment possibility could likewise decrease. Several companies conduct background checks, and a DWI conviction can elevate warnings, potentially costing you task offers or promos. Particular occupations, particularly those needing a tidy driving record, might be totally out-of-bounds.
